I started Wallyhood back in 2008, right when my son was born, because I realized I had lived in the neighborhood since 1993 and didn't really know my neighbors. I figured writing a blog about what was going on around me would be a good way to meet people and help other people do the same. As the years progressed, those neighbors have picked up the torch and it is now a group effort, which I adore. I moved out of Wallingford for a few years (2020 - 2025), but I'm back, now living with my wife, son and dog (Dillinger) up in Tangletown.
Dog Poo: Seattle Public Utilities not that many years ago decided it was ok to put dog poop in the GARBAGE if it was double-bagged and tied. That was an improvement over the time when it was not “legal” (one had to bury it).
I have told all who walk by with a bag they were welcome to put their Tied Doggie Bags in my little can. It is convenient to the street and as a human that likes people *almost* as much as dogs, I consider this a very simple act of kindness.
I really really really do NOT appreciate those who put it in Recycle (no no!) or Yard Waste though. I am not tall and cannot get it out to put it where it belongs.
